SB40-CSA1,604,219 48.983 (6m) Notification of parent prior to making abuse or neglect report.
20If a person who is providing services under a home visitation program under sub. (4)
21(b) 1. determines that he or she is required or permitted to make a report under s.
2248.981 (2) about a child in a family to which the person is providing those services,
23the person shall, prior to making the report under s. 48.981 (2), make a reasonable
24effort to notify the child's parent that a report under s. 48.981 (2) will be made and
25to encourage the parent to contact a county department under s. 46.22 or 46.23 to

1request assistance. The notification requirements under this subsection do not affect
2the reporting requirements under s. 48.981 (2).

SB40-CSA1,608,186 48.647 (2) (a) From the appropriation under s. 20.435 (3) 20.437 (1) (f), the
7department shall distribute not more than $0 in each fiscal year as grants to private
8agencies to provide 2nd-chance homes and related services to eligible persons who
9are placed under s. 48.63 (5) in 2nd-chance homes operated by those private
10agencies. A private agency that is awarded a grant under this paragraph may use
11the amount awarded under the grant to provide care and maintenance to eligible
12persons who are placed under s. 48.63 (5) in a 2nd-chance home operated by the
13private agency; provide services, including the services specified in sub. (3), to
14eligible persons who currently are or formerly were placed under s. 48.63 (5) in the
152nd-chance home, to the children and families of those eligible persons, and to the
16noncustodial parents of the children of those eligible persons; and, in the first year
17of the grant period, pay for the start-up costs, other than capital costs, of the private
18agency's program funded under this paragraph.

SB40-CSA1,609,1121 48.647 (2) (b) The department of health and family services shall award the
22grants under par. (a) on a competitive basis and according to request-for-proposal
23procedures that the department of health and family services shall prescribe in
24consultation with the department of workforce development, local health
25departments, as defined in s. 250.01 (4), and other providers of services to eligible

1persons. Those request-for-proposal procedures shall include a requirement that
2a private agency that applies for a grant under par. (a) include in its grant application
3proof that the private agency has the cultural competency to provide services under
4the grant to persons and families in the various cultures in the private agency's
5target population and that cultural competency is incorporated in the private
6agency's policies, administration, and practices. In awarding the grants under par.
7(a), the department of health and family services shall consider the need for those
8grants to be distributed both on a statewide basis and in the areas of the state with
9the greatest need for 2nd-chance homes and the need to provide placements for
10children who are voluntarily placed in a 2nd-chance home as well as for children who
11are placed in a 2nd-chance home by court order.

SB40-CSA1,610,218 48.647 (4) Evaluation. From the appropriation under s. 20.435 (3) 20.437 (1)
19(f), the department shall conduct or shall select an evaluator to conduct an evaluation
20of the grant program under this section and, by June 1 of the 3rd calendar year
21beginning after the year in which the first grant under this section is awarded, shall
22submit a report on that evaluation to the governor and to the appropriate standing
23committees under s. 13.172 (3). The evaluation shall measure the economic
24self-sufficiency, parenting skills, independent living skills, and life choice
25decision-making skills of the eligible persons who received services under the

1program and any other criteria that the department determines to be appropriate for
2evaluation.
